Transaction 59dd7904f1c899a10693bf72a21fc52f43c4624c6d9c32779d461be49cf1c348
1 Input
2 Outputs
- 59dd7904f1c899a10693bf72a21fc52f43c4624c6d9c32779d461be49cf1c348:0
- 59dd7904f1c899a10693bf72a21fc52f43c4624c6d9c32779d461be49cf1c348:1
value 244980000
address 1GLzLc5zJditmSAjteT9yHVUo6MTA77jU7
value 151425344
address 1Fd7RNypg5EUKDVszGzDTMvVseimEfsyP2